Izzi Early Education: Comprehensive Child Development and Family Support in San Mateo County
Izzi Early Education is dedicated to providing comprehensive child development and support services to children aged 0-5 and their families in San Mateo County, California. Founded in 1983 as the Institute for Human and Social Development (IHSD), Izzi Early Education has a rich history of serving the community's most vulnerable children. The organization became a subcontractor for the State Preschool Program in 1999 and adopted the name Izzi Early Education in 2021. Izzi operates the EarlySpark Institute, a six-month, paid, in-person teacher training program that combines hands-on classroom experience, coursework, and wraparound support to help participants earn a Child Development Associate (CDA) credential.
Comprehensive Programs and Services
Located at 370 San Bruno West, Suite G, San Bruno, CA 94066, Izzi Early Education offers a wide array of programs and services designed to support the holistic development of young children. These include center-based childcare with full-day, year-round programs, home visiting services, and family child care.
Center-Based Childcare
Izzi's center-based childcare programs provide full-day, year-round care for children. These programs integrate various enriching activities:
- Raising A Reader: A nationally recognized early literacy initiative.
- Father’s Café: A unique program that empowers fathers and male role models.
- Nutritious Meals: Ensuring children receive healthy and balanced meals.
- Developmental Screenings: Monitoring children's developmental progress.
- Health and Dental Services: Providing access to essential health and dental care.
- Resource Connections: Linking families to necessary resources and support.
Home Visiting Services
For pregnant women and families with children aged 0-5, Izzi offers home visiting services. These services provide personalized support and resources in the comfort of the family's home, promoting healthy development and strong family relationships.
Family Child Care
Izzi also provides family child care for children aged 6 weeks to 3 years in smaller, home-like settings through licensed providers. This option offers a nurturing and intimate environment for the youngest children.

Mission and Impact
Izzi Early Education's mission is to provide excellent comprehensive child development and support services to the highest need children 0-5 years old and their families in partnership with the community of San Mateo County. As a nonprofit Head Start grantee and state preschool subcontractor, Izzi provides no-cost education and care for children ages 0-5 with full-day care options for working families funded by Head Start, State Preschool, and other sources. The organization's impact is significant, with families reporting positive outcomes:
- 99% of families reported that the program helped their child learn skills needed in kindergarten.
- 74% reported that the program helped them set educational or career goals.
- 82% reported that the program helped them get the health care and dental care they need.
One Izzi parent shared that the topics discussed in each parent education class helped in different situations, and another parent reported being able to get a part-time job and look for housing while their child was at school.

EarlySpark Institute: Cultivating Future Educators
The EarlySpark Institute, operated by Izzi, is a testament to the organization's commitment to quality early childhood education. This six-month, paid, in-person teacher training program combines hands-on classroom experience, coursework, and wraparound support to help participants earn a Child Development Associate (CDA) credential. The EarlySpark Institute ensures that Izzi's educators are well-equipped to provide high-quality care and education to the children they serve.

Accessing Izzi's Services
Izzi Early Education provides infant, toddler, and preschool childcare at 10 locations across San Mateo County. There is no cost to access these services. Office hours are 8:00 AM - 5:00 PM.
